The molecules of a given mass of a gas have RMS speed of 200 m/s at 300 K and 1,00,000 bar pressure. When the absolute temperature is doubled and the pressure is halved, the RMS speed of molecules will become
Answer: D
π‘ Solution & Explanation
RMS speed is β β(T) and independent of pressure. Since absolute temperature is doubled, u_rms' = 200 * β(2) m/s .
